
a)VariantI(withoutterminalbox,incl.connectingcable)
- The connecting cable has been factory-installed in the
luminaire and is ready for use.
- The external protective conductor terminal (1) should be
connected to a separate operational earth.
- The connecting cable should be supported after a max.
distance of 1 m from entry gland.
- Caution: If the cable is to be replaced (e. g. by one of
a different length), the internal terminals have to be
disconnected before unscrewing the cable entry gland.
Specialconditions:
Ex-type luminaires that do not have a terminal box are
manufactured with a permanently connected cable.
If connection is carried out in a potentially explosive
environment, the free ends of the connecting cable must
be installed in a category 2G/2D enclosure.
Prior to installation and when servicing the luminaire
without a terminal box, the luminaire and the surroun-
ding area should first be cleaned to remove any dust.
During installation or servicing, the disassembled parts
should be protected against dirt and dust. Before closing
the lamp again, it is essential to take extra care and
ensure that the inside of the luminaire is free of dust.
b)VariantII(withterminalbox)
- Select a connecting cable to fit the cable entry gland
M20 x 1.5.
If the ambient temperature is greater than 40°C, heat-
resistant cable, e.g. Sinotherm 110 H05GG-F3G 1.5 mm²
should be used. The minimum heat resistance of the
connecting cable is shown on the type plate, if
applicable.
- Open the cover of the terminal box.
- Loosen strain relief screws with anti-twist tabs on the
cable gland assembly.
- Insert cable, seal, tighten screws again.

•Electricalconnection:
- Wire to Ex terminal block (6); max. cross-section 2.5 mm²;
protective conductor to terminal (5, internal).
The external protective terminal (1) must be connected to
a separate operational earth.
- Check that the gasket is in the correct position in the cover;
adjust if necessary!
- Close lid of terminal box, making sure the gasket is in place.
•Replacinglamp:
- Switch off power
- Allow sufficient time to cool down, see type plate.
- Undo locking screw (2) which releases the safety tab (3) for
the screw-type glass lens (4).
- Unscrew glass lens (4) using only the special claw spanner.
- The defective lamp is then pulled out (2-pin type), or
removed with a press-and-twist movement (GZ10 bayonet
type).
- Hold the new lamp bulb (original products only, please)
using a protective cloth, taking care not to touch it with
your bare fingers. Carefully insert the replacement lamp:
push the 2-pin bulb into its socket, push-and-twist bayonet
type lamps. Make sure the lamp is securely in position!
- Before closing the luminaire, re-lubricate the thread of the
screw lens (e. g. with AEMA-SOL 6 B, from A. E. Matthes).
- Refit the glass lens (4) by screwing it into place until it is
tight again (pressure on O-ring).
- The glass lens (4) is locked into position once the safety
locking tab (3) engages in one of the notches.
- Retighten the locking screw (2).
- Switch on power again.
•Warning:
When replacing lamp bulbs, make sure that the light beam
is evenly distributed over the glass lens as prescribed by the
design. On no account should a “hot spot” be allowed to
occur outside the luminaire (caused e. g. by the incorrect
position or condition of the lamp).
